What was the Santa Fe Trail's primary objective?

The Santa Fe Trail served as a two-way international commercial route for Mexican and American traders from 1821 until 1846. After the Mexican-American War broke out in 1846, the Santa Fe Trail was successfully used by the American Army of the West to invade Mexico.

What were the Santa Fe Trail's two routes?

The Cimarron Route and the Mountain Route were the two main branches of the ancient trade route known as the Santa Fe Trail, which went from Missouri through Kansas to Santa Fe, New Mexico.

What is crusades?

The Crusades were a series of religious wars initiated, supported, and sometimes directed by the Latin Church in the medieval period. The best known of these Crusades are those to the Holy Land in the period between 1095 and 1291 that were intended to recover Jerusalem and its surrounding area from Islamic rule. Beginning with the First Crusade, which resulted in the recovery of Jerusalem in 1099, dozens of Crusades were fought, providing a focal point of European history for centuries.

In 1095, Pope Urban II proclaimed the First Crusade at the Council of Clermont. He encouraged military support for Byzantine emperor Alexios I against the Seljuk Turks and called for an armed pilgrimage to Jerusalem. Across all social strata in western Europe, there was an enthusiastic response.

In the seventeenth century, the Portuguese wanted to set up a colony to support large-scale slave trading in the kingdom of __________.

Answers

In the seventeenth century, the Portuguese wanted to set up a colony to support large-scale slave trading in the kingdom of Ndongo.

An early-modern African state situated in what is now Angola was the Kingdom of Ndongo, formerly called Angola or Dongo. The sixteenth century is when the Kingdom of Ndongo is first mentioned. Because there weren't enough workers in Portugal, there was a great demand for slaves. African slaves were more in demand than Moorish ones since they were less likely to escape and much simpler to convert to Christianity. Portuguese traders eventually stopped engaging in direct combat and built up business ties with the leaders of West and Central Africa. These leaders agreed to exchange European and North African goods for slaves obtained through various African wars or domestic trade, along with gold and other commodities.

The Marshall Plan was spearheaded by the United States in 1948 to provide financial aid to Western Europe. The United States spent over $13 billion on economic recovery programs to help Western Europe after the end of World War II. Marshall Plan programs operated for four years beginning on April 3, 1948. The plan helped to rebuild war damaged regions, remove trade barriers, prevent the spread of communism and bring Western Europe’s economy up to date.

What was the impact of trade on Mali Empire ?

Trade played a significant role in the growth and success of the Mali Empire. Mali was strategically located along the Trans-Saharan trade routes, which allowed the empire to control and tax the flow of gold, salt, and other valuable commodities.

The empire's rulers, particularly Mansa Musa, used their wealth from trade to build impressive infrastructure, support education, and promote Islam. The empire's wealth also attracted scholars and travelers from across the Muslim world, helping to spread Mali's influence and reputation.

Explain how the cloture resolution changed the legislative process

Answers

Answer:

That year, the Senate adopted a rule to allow a two-thirds majority to end a filibuster, a procedure known as "cloture." In 1975 the Senate reduced the number of votes required for cloture from two-thirds of senators voting to three-fifths of all senators duly chosen and sworn, or 60 of the 100-member Senate.
